Higher Education/Higher Education Administration is the 181st most popular major in the country with 4,359 degrees awarded in 2019-2020.
Across Mississippi, there were 119 higher education/higher education administration graduates with average earnings and debt of $0 and $0 respectively. At the doctor’s degree level specifically, there were 39 higher education/higher education administration graduates with average earnings and debt of $65,708 and $105,501 respectively.

Out of the 4 schools in the Best Value Higher Education/Higher Education Administration Schools for a Doctorate in Mississippi For Those Making $30-$48k that were part of this year’s ranking, University of Mississippi landed the #1 spot on the list. University of Mississippi is a public institution located in University, Mississippi. The school has a large population, and it awarded 7 doctorate’s degrees in 2019-2020.
As a testament to the quality of education offered at Ole Miss, the school also landed the #2 spot in our “Best Higher Education/Higher Education Administration Doctor’s Degree Schools in Mississippi” ranking. Although you might pay more or less depending on your area of study, average graduate tuition and fees at University of Mississippi are $25,099.
